
SHAH ALAM (Bernama): Selangor State Assembly Speaker Ng Suee Lim (pic) says his post has no power to accept or reject any motions from the government for debate in the state assembly sitting.
Ng said the Speaker has only one legislative power, so to accept or reject any motion of the state government in the assembly was determined by the executive such as the Mentri Besar.
The Sekinchan assemblyman said the duty of the speaker was to conduct the proceedings of the assembly.
"The speaker only has the right to consider approving or rejecting private motions by assemblymen before bringing it to the assembly,” he said when contacted by reporters here Thursday (Aug 8).
Ng was commenting on a statement by the Selangor Opposition that claimed he should continue with this year’s second session of the assembly as scheduled to enable debate on the motion of unilateral religious conversion of minors.
The second session of Selangor State Assembly this year, which began on July 29 and was to have ended Friday (Aug 9), was postponed after meeting for two days. - Bernama
